FIGURES 81–89. FIGURES 81–89 in Revision of genera in Goniodidae (Phthiraptera: Ischnocera) parasitising gamefowl (Aves: Galliformes) with descriptions of six new genera, one new subgenus and seven new species

Abstract

FIGURES 81–89. FIGURES 81–89. Male antennae and female genitalia of various goniodid species. 81, male antenna of "Goniodes" indicus (Kellogg & Paine, 1914), ventral view. 82, male antenna of Solenodes ningxiaensis sp. nov., ventral view. 83, male antenna of Sikongia tetraophasis (Chou & Liu, 1986), ventral view. 84, male antenna of Kelerigoniodes processus (Kellogg & Paine, 1914), ventral view. 85, male antenna of Gonotyles (Syrmatichares) selenautes sp. nov., ventral view. 86, male antenna of Sulciferodes meinertzhageni (Clay, 1940), ventral view. 87, male antenna of Rhopaloncus megaceros (Kellogg & Paine, 1914), ventral view. 88, female genitalia of "Goniodes" indicus (Kellogg & Paine, 1914), ventral view. 89, female genitalia of Kelerigoniodes processus (Kellogg & Paine, 1914), ventral view. All figures not from the present paper modified after Gustafsson et al. (2024a).

Published as part of Gustafsson, Daniel R., Li, Zhu, Tian, Chunpo, Ren, Mengjiao, Sun, Xiuling & Zou, Fasheng, 2025, Revision of genera in Goniodidae (Phthiraptera: Ischnocera) parasitising gamefowl (Aves: Galliformes) with descriptions of six new genera, one new subgenus and seven new species, pp. 1-99 in Zootaxa 5731 (1) on page 89, DOI: 10.11646/zootaxa.5731.1.1, http://zenodo.org/record/18019316
